aboutsummaryrefslogtreecommitdiffstats
path: root/include/uapi/linux/devlink.h
diff options
context:
space:
mode:
authorDavid S. Miller <davem@davemloft.net>2019-01-25 13:53:23 -0500
committerDavid S. Miller <davem@davemloft.net>2019-01-25 13:53:23 -0500
commit30e5c2c6bf285d93dee4c45f23da95d7d50b125a (patch)
treec79112d7dd0198a0572f54ca51ba41568ac96ef1 /include/uapi/linux/devlink.h
parent0ba9480cffaa99a317973164f61b5d927091a286 (diff)
net: Revert devlink health changes.
This reverts the devlink health changes from 9/17/2019, Jiri wants things to be designed differently and it was agreed that the easiest way to do this is start from the beginning again. Commits reverted: cb5ccfbe73b389470e1dc11061bb185ef4bc9aec 880ee82f0313453ec5a6cb122866ac057263066b c7af343b4e33578b7de91786a3f639c8cfa0d97b ff253fedab961b22117a73ab808fcfa9e6852b50 6f9d56132eb6d2603d4273cfc65bed914ec47acb fcd852c69d776c0f46c8f79e8e431e5cc6ddc7b7 8a66704a13d9713593342e29b4f0c19762f5746b 12bd0dcefe88782ac1c9fff632958dd1b71d27e5 aba25279c10094c5c97d09c3491ca86d00b4ad5e ce019faa70f81555fa17ebc1d5a03651f2e7e15a b8c45a033acc607201588f7665ba84207e5149e0 And the follow-on build fix: o33a0efa4baecd689da9474ce0e8b673eb6931c60 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'include/uapi/linux/devlink.h')
-rw-r--r--include/uapi/linux/devlink.h25
1 files changed, 0 insertions, 25 deletions
diff --git a/include/uapi/linux/devlink.h b/include/uapi/linux/devlink.h
index 6b26bb2ce4dc..6e52d3660654 100644
--- a/include/uapi/linux/devlink.h
+++ b/include/uapi/linux/devlink.h
@@ -89,13 +89,6 @@ enum devlink_command {
89 DEVLINK_CMD_REGION_DEL, 89 DEVLINK_CMD_REGION_DEL,
90 DEVLINK_CMD_REGION_READ, 90 DEVLINK_CMD_REGION_READ,
91 91
92 DEVLINK_CMD_HEALTH_REPORTER_GET,
93 DEVLINK_CMD_HEALTH_REPORTER_SET,
94 DEVLINK_CMD_HEALTH_REPORTER_RECOVER,
95 DEVLINK_CMD_HEALTH_REPORTER_DIAGNOSE,
96 DEVLINK_CMD_HEALTH_REPORTER_DUMP_GET,
97 DEVLINK_CMD_HEALTH_REPORTER_DUMP_CLEAR,
98
99 /* add new commands above here */ 92 /* add new commands above here */
100 __DEVLINK_CMD_MAX, 93 __DEVLINK_CMD_MAX,
101 DEVLINK_CMD_MAX = __DEVLINK_CMD_MAX - 1 94 DEVLINK_CMD_MAX = __DEVLINK_CMD_MAX - 1
@@ -292,24 +285,6 @@ enum devlink_attr {
292 DEVLINK_ATTR_REGION_CHUNK_ADDR, /* u64 */ 285 DEVLINK_ATTR_REGION_CHUNK_ADDR, /* u64 */
293 DEVLINK_ATTR_REGION_CHUNK_LEN, /* u64 */ 286 DEVLINK_ATTR_REGION_CHUNK_LEN, /* u64 */
294 287
295 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T, /* nested */
296 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T_PAIR, /* nested */
297 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T_NAME, /* string */
298 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T_VALUE, /* nested */
299 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T_VALUE_ARRAY, /* nested */
300 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T_VALUE_TYPE, /* u8 */
301 DEVLINK_ATTR_HEALTH_BUFFER_OBJECT_VALUE_DATA, /* dynamic */
302
303 DEVLINK_ATTR_HEALTH_REPORTER, /* nested */
304 DEVLINK_ATTR_HEALTH_REPORTER_NAME, /* string */
305 DEVLINK_ATTR_HEALTH_REPORTER_STATE, /* u8 */
306 DEVLINK_ATTR_HEALTH_REPORTER_ERR, /* u64 */
307 DEVLINK_ATTR_HEALTH_REPORTER_RECOVER, /* u64 */
308 DEVLINK_ATTR_HEALTH_REPORTER_DUMP_AVAIL, /* u8 */
309 DEVLINK_ATTR_HEALTH_REPORTER_DUMP_TS, /* u64 */
310 DEVLINK_ATTR_HEALTH_REPORTER_GRACEFUL_PERIOD, /* u64 */
311 DEVLINK_ATTR_HEALTH_REPORTER_AUTO_RECOVER, /* u8 */
312
313 /* add new attributes above here, update the policy in devlink.c */ 288 /* add new attributes above here, update the policy in devlink.c */
314 289
315 __DEVLINK_ATTR_MAX, 290 __DEVLINK_ATTR_MAX,